On 6/22/25 11:40 PM, Alok Tiwari wrote:
> This commit fixes several typos and grammatical issues across
> various nvme host driver files:
> - Corrected "glace" to "glance" in a comment in apple.c
> - Fixed "Idependent" to "Independent" in core.c
> - Changed "unsucceesful" to "unsuccessful", "they blk-mq" to "the
> blk-mq", Fixed "terminaed" to "terminated" and other grammar in fc.c
> - Updated "O's" to "0's" to clarify meaning in nvme.h
> - function name comment *_transter_len() -> *_transfer_len() in zns.c
>
> Fixed sysfs_emit() output format in pci.c (replaced x%08x with 0x%08x)
>
> These changes improve the code readability and documentation
> consistency across the NVMe driver.
